Kevin Nealon is a stand-up comedian and actor from St. Louis, Missouri who is perhaps best known for his work on Saturday Night Live as the anchor of the show's famed Weekend Update during the early 1990s. Following nearly a decade on NBC's seminal sketch comedy show, Nealon embarked upon a relatively successful career in film, teaming up on multiple occasions with fellow SNL alum Adam Sandler to co-star in his stream of successful "Happy Madison" films in the early 2000s. Nealon would near his creative peak as an actor and a stand-up comedian later in the decade, propelled even further by his celebrated role as Doug Wilson on Showtime's hit series Weeds.
